Requirement
(Background information/Scope of Services)
This procurement is for two (2) Integration Developer Specialists to assist re-platforming of existing interfaces from PeopleSoft to Oracle Integration Cloud, ensuring seamless integration and data integrity. As the Integration specialist, they will be responsible for designing, developing, and validating integration solutions that connect applications with various external and internal systems. They will design, implement, and manage integration solutions that connect various systems, ensuring successful implementation of integration strategies that enhance operational efficiency, data accuracy, and efficient data flow.
